在作登陸頁面的時候, 要求是 按回車鍵 就能夠執行點擊的登陸方法了。 但是不是用 form 表單 這樣的形式的, 所以 回車鍵登陸 點擊沒有效果的。html
<html xmlns="http://www.w3.org/1999/xhtml" > <head> <title>Check Score</title> <script language="JavaScript"> function keyLogin(){ if (event.keyCode==13) //回車鍵的鍵值爲13 document.getElementByIdx_x("input1").click(); //調用登陸按鈕的登陸事件 } </script> </head> <body onkeydown="keyLogin();"> <input id="input1" value="登陸" type="button" onClick="alert('調用成功!')"> </body> </html>
jq 就是這樣了 // 按下回車鍵執行登陸方法 function keyLogin() { //回車鍵的鍵值爲13 if (event.keyCode==13){ //觸發點擊事件 $(".submit").click(); } }
須要注意的是 頁面上面的: onkeydown="keyLogin();" 必須放在 body 上面,若是是 其餘 地方 好比 div 裏面是沒有用的。code